WebFish with ammonia poisoning often develop red, lilac, or purple around the gill area. In advanced cases, you may even notice bleeding from the gills. Some betta will also show red streaking along the body, especially in serious cases. Keep in mind, however, that betta fish are also known to display red stress stripes. View this post on Instagram. A post shared by Jane Richardson (@richardson_jane) Elevated ammonia will irritate your fish’s gills, causing redness and inflammation. If ammonia levels rise too high, it will burn the delicate tissue in the gills, resulting in ulceration and eventually death. WebSep 29, 2024 · The danger of excessive nitrate in aquariums is often misunderstood by aquarium hobbyists. Although far less toxic than ammonia or nitrite, high nitrate levels—called nitrate poisoning or nitrate shock, can also kill aquarium fish. 1 Chemically, nitrate is similar to nitrite, in that both consist of molecules of oxygen and nitrogen, but ... WebOct 14, 2024 · Fish can become paler and lose color. Can become lethargic. Causes Hole In The Head can affect freshwater and saltwater fish. Cichlids are particularly prone to this fish disease, especially oscars and discus. It is often caused by the parasite Hexamita sp. and is also known as hexamitosis [ 3 ].

Some symptoms of this chronic condition include lethargy, breathing problems, abnormal swimming or movements, fading color, and curled body. bird in the mist poemWebJan 9, 2024 · Inappetence and clamped fins can be symptoms of ammonia poisoning. However, they can be symptoms of dozens of other problems, so look for other symptoms and check your water parameters. You may also notice lethargy and either bottom sitting or air gulping and staying at the surface.
